Tashelhit

Etymology 1

Inherited from Proto-Berber *ta-s-aruʔ-t (key), tool noun of Proto-Berber *arəʔ (to open).

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/tasarut/

Noun

tasarut f (plural tisura, Tifinagh spelling ⵜⴰⵙⴰⵔⵓⵜ, Arabic spelling تاساروت)

  1. key
    tasarut n ddunit a stt igan d ils.language is the key to the world.
  2. trigger
    ldi tasarut!pull the trigger!

Inflection

Inflection of tasarut
singular plural
free state tasarut tisura
construct state tsarut tsura
